RF Connection

ADisconnect the TV antenna from the TV.

BConnect the TV antenna cable to the ANT. IN terminal on the rear of the VCR.

CConnect the supplied RF cable between the TV OUT terminal on the rear of the VCR and the TV’s antenna input terminal.

S-video Connection

(allows you to make the most of the S-VHS picture performance.) If your TV is equipped with a S-video input connector

APerform “RF Connection” previously described.

BConnect a S-video cable between the S-VIDEO OUT connector on the rear of the VCR and the S-video input connector on the TV.

CConnect an audio cable between the AUDIO OUT connectors on the rear of the VCR and the audio input connectors on the TV.

Even if you are using audio/video cables to connect your VCR to your TV, you must also connect it using the RF cable. This will ensure that you can record one show while watching another.

DPerform Plug&Play setup

Plug the AC power cord into an AC outlet. Do not turn on the VCR. The clock and tuner channels will be set automatically. The time and date can be set automatically by the clock setting data transmitted from one of the regular TV broadcast channels. We call this TV channel the “host channel” and it is a PBS channel in your area.

ATTENTION:

If you use a cable box, Plug&Play will not function; set the clock and tuner channels separately ( pg. 6 – 7).

Depending on areas or reception conditions, the VCR may not receive the Auto clock setting data from a PBS channel. If this function is taking a considerable amount of time, it may be

necessary to perform the procedure in “Semiauto Clock Set” ( pg. 6) or “Manual Clock Set” ( pg. 6).

During Initial Auto Clock Set “Aut” blinks.

During Auto Channel Set

The channel numbers are displayed as they are scanned and set.

Plug&Play Completed

The current time is displayed.

What to do if Plug&Play setting failed

If an incorrect time is displayed on the display panel, perform the procedure in “Semiauto Clock Set” ( pg. 6) or “Manual Clock Set” ( pg. 6).

If “–:– –” appears on the display panel, ensure that the antenna cable is connected correctly. Then turn on and off the VCR; the Plug&Play setting will be automatically reactivated. If Plug&Play setting is not performed, though the antenna cable is connected

correctly, perform the procedure in “Manual Clock Set” ( pg. 6) and “Auto Channel Set” ( pg. 7) or “Manual Channel Set” ( pg. 7).

ESet VCR channel

The VCR channel is the channel on which you can watch the picture from the VCR on the TV when only using the RF connection. With no tape in the VCR, press POWER to turn off the VCR, then press STOP/EJECT (0) on the VCR for more than

5seconds. “CH3” appears on the display panel. Press CHr/ton the Remote to select “CH3”, “CH4” or “CH–”(OFF), then press OK.

The VCR channel is preset to “CH3”. Set to “CH4” if CH3 is used for broadcasting in your area.

FFinal preparation for use

Turn on the VCR and the TV, and select the VCR channel 3 or 4 (or AV mode) on the TV. You can now perform basic playback or basic recording.

If you connect the TV and the VCR only using the RF connection, press TV/VCR on the Remote so that the VCR mode indicator lights on the display panel.
